Rachel Maddow Thursday night reviewed the record of pastor Rick
Warren on antigay legislation in Uganda leading up to his denunciation
of the bill in a YouTube video on Wednesday.
Warren condemned the bill, which initially included punishments including death for gay people in Uganda, as “unjust, extreme and un-Christian.”
Maddow called the pronouncement something to file under the “better late than never category,” as she revisited Warren’s refusal to denounce the bill as recently as last week.
”Rick Warren has finally decided to come out against the legislation, as if he had been against it all along,” said Maddow.
